    experiment was to determine the effect of temperature on the rate of movement of Porcellio scaber. Our prediction was that P. scaber would have faster rates of movement in hotter temperatures. We expected this response as P. scaber is an ectotherm. Hence‚ its body temperature is directly determined by the temperature of its environment (Mellanby 1939).     To begin the analysis‚ the properties of the air at the base of the tower were examined. The wet and dry bulb temperatures of the air at the inlet were used to find the humidity‚ humid volume‚ and enthalpy of dry air. For example‚ in the first trial the dry bulb temperature was 22.5⁰C and the wet bulb was 16.5⁰C‚ and the properties found from the psychrometric chart are listed below.
